About Juliet's Pants (2012) — A Romantic Comedy that Explores the Complexities of Love

In 'Juliet's Pants (2012)', Tarek El Ebiary's romantic comedy delves into the complexities of relationships, where a young man's jealousy over his girlfriend's tight trousers sparks a chain of events that expose the underlying issues in their partnership. As the couple navigates the challenges of love and relationships, the film cleverly highlights the common problems that arise between partners. With its lighthearted tone and witty humor, 'Juliet's Pants' is an engaging watch that will keep you entertained and invested in the characters' journey.

Director Tarek El Ebiary skillfully weaves together a narrative that is both relatable and entertaining, featuring a talented cast, including Layla Olwy and Omar El Mohandes, who bring depth and nuance to their characters. The film's blend of romance and comedy makes it a delightful addition to the genre, offering a fresh perspective on the ups and downs of love and relationships.
